Hibiscadelphus hualalaiensis
1911Summary
Hibiscadelphus hualalaiensis (Hualalai hau kuahiwi) is a species of flowering plant in the mallow family Malvaceae that is endemic to the Big Island of Hawaii....read more on Wikipedia.
